Agnes Robertson was born in 1867 in Ballarat, Victoria, the child of George Robertson and Mary Inglis. Agnes Robertson married Fred Young, Fred Wm Young, and had children including Henry John Frederick Young. Agnes Robertson passed away in 1944 in South Melbourne, Victoria.
